Early Career and Development
Born on April 19, 1989, in Vienna, Austria, Arnautovic began his professional career at FC Twente in the Netherlands. His potential quickly became evident as he helped the team secure the Eredivisie title in the 2009-2010 season. Following his tenure at Twente, Arnautovic played for clubs such as Werder Bremen and Inter Milan, where he developed a reputation for his pace, dribbling ability, and scoring prowess.
Premier League Success
Arnautovic made a significant move to the Premier League in 2013, signing with Stoke City. His time at Stoke was marked by consistent performances, earning him recognition as a key player. In the summer of 2017, he transitioned to West Ham United, where he continued to impress fans and critics alike with his dynamic style of play. Over two seasons at West Ham, he scored 22 goals and became one of the club’s standout performers, further solidifying his status as a top-tier player.
International Career
Internationally, Arnautovic has represented the Austrian national team since 2008. He has been a vital player in their Euro campaigns and during World Cup qualifiers, contributing goals and assists that have been crucial to Austria’s success on the international stage. His experience and leadership have made him a central figure in the squad.
